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2360430426 10122 08
76128064784 63
76128064784 63
7154481 013739 681318
All about undefined
Interested in learning more?
76128064784 63
7154481 013739 681318
See more
49083119 7169201 0135
53225 64222708997 6009
See more
56 8367473
193358953 9982484618 933
See more